Capitol Park: Historic Heart of Detroit Detroit Food Book Readers of contemporary poetry with"Capitol Park: Historic Heart of Detroit" By Jack Dempsey Capitol Park is the only city park in America where a state's first governor is buried. It's the birthplace of democracy in Michigan. Underground Railroad site. Streetcar and transit hub. Urban canyon. A block north of Detroit's iconic Coney Island restaurants.
